Job Description:
Commercial Freight Voyage Analyst role is part of a Global Crude & Products Freight Operations Team responsible for providing support demurrage and post deal administration of all freight book operational activities, obligations and requirements under the charter party contract terms. This includes but not limited to charters internally and with third parties, operational elements of the time chartered fleet such as off-hire, breakdown, deviation, High Risk Area and any event which may be recoverable either under the Time Charter Party or the appropriate Voyage Charter in accordance with charter party terms and conditions. The aim is to eradicate un-necessary profit leakage from the Freight books P&L and capture all demurrage.
The role involves a fast moving and changing environment while working alongside a diverse, multi-cultured group of people. The individual should have a strong understanding of many aspects of the shipping and trading business, attention to detail, be self motivated with a result driven mentality, good interpersonal skills and can work well under pressure.
Conduct all freight voyage analyst claims activities promptly and professionally ensuring that all obligations and requirements under the charter party contract terms are met. This refers both to charters internally and with third parties.
Access and monitor Radar mail, to register and track all recoverable items in Radar that have not been previously identified by the commercial freight operations team.
Provide focal point for liaison with relevant departments responsible for the delivery of the necessary records and documentation for effective voyage analysis.
Record systemic failures and advise the Commercial Analyst.
Evaluation and maturation of estimates of revenue expected under the Charter Party (Port costs/deviation/HRA/other).
Analyze, identify and maximize the embedded optionality within charter party agreements (i.e. laycans, demurrage rates, ship space parceling, ship swaps, backhaul opportunities).
Liaise with internal and external to ensure smooth claim process and the closure of outstanding invoices.
Prepare claims under the governing contracts requiring detailed investigation and understanding of voyage costs and exposures and Charter Party terms.
Evaluation of all revenue streams for Trading as Ship-owners, ensuring that Freight invoices are correct and include fixed/variable diffs and overage.
Where necessary negotiate settlement with external customers to achieve optimum cost benefit to the business for disputed claims under the charter party arrangements entered into by freight traders. Ensure that any specific learning points, poor practices are referred to the Commercial Analyst in order that the relevant business team can be advised and report back CLEs where an impact to business profitability is incurred.
Advise trading staff of issues relating to post deal expenses and keep them fully appraised of claims in progress so that this can be taken into account in determining future business. Log and record all correspondence.
Co-ordinate the required actions for other cost exposures for the voyage ensuring the relevant team is informed for example: off hire.
Maintain records of claims activity to facilitate transparency to business.
Monitor payments minimizing bad and aging debt, chasing counterparties in respect of overdue claims.
Give support to the FRT desk regarding any additional queries regarding costs.
